## Configuration

Hey support folks — Bucketeer (our A/B assignment service) reads everything from `.env`, so no code changes needed for most tweaks. `BUCKETEER_STICKY_TTL` controls how long a user stays in their assigned variant, and `BUCKETEER_SALT_ROTATION` should stay at `weekly` unless the Velma team says otherwise. Most tickets you'll see are just a missing signing credential. To fix those, add the following line to the service's `.env` file:

vault entry, kahof-fajof: LEDGER_TOKEN20=252fb2f2c70cd73a28be

## Pagination in the Coralpost API

All list endpoints in the Coralpost public REST API use cursor-based pagination. Each response includes a `next_cursor` token; pass it as the `cursor` query parameter to fetch the following page. Never assume stable offsets — records can shift between requests. Default page size is 50, maximum 200. Clients should stop iterating when `next_cursor` is null. Our SDKs handle this automatically, so prefer them over raw HTTP calls. If you hit pagination edge cases during onboarding, email the API platform team.

pager mailbox: sorael.druwyn@tolvaqsys.corp

Please tighten your close-date estimates — we need committed-versus-best-case splits on every deal above the standard threshold, updated weekly. Finance will hold disbursement flexibility in reserve until mid-quarter. The assumptions underpinning this forecast, and what they imply for our direction, are set out in the confidential note below.

board note of tagug-hahag: Praionax Logistics is in early talks to buy Julaxek Group for about $36.3 million. The Julmir launch date is March 1, and nothing goes to the press before then.

[ ] Key Ceremony Step 12 — Retention Sweeper (Oxbridle Data Systems). Confirm the sweeper's dry-run report matches the retention policy manifest for all three tiers before unsealing the new signing key; any mismatch halts the ceremony. Verify the quorum of two custodians is present and that the sweeper is paused, not stopped, so queued deletions remain frozen. The senior custodian then reads the recovery passphrase below.

vault phrase of kajef-tafog = wenox-briix